Package        : zookeeper
CVE ID         : CVE-2018-8012

It was discovered that Zookeeper, a service for maintaining configuration
information, enforced no authentication/authorisation when a server
attempts to join a Zookeeper quorum.

This update backports authentication support. Additional configuration
steps are needed, please see
https://cwiki.apache.org/confluence/display/ZOOKEEPER/Server-Server+mutual+authentication
for additional information.

For the oldstable distribution (jessie), this problem has been fixed
in version 3.4.9-3+deb8u1.

For the stable distribution (stretch), this problem has been fixed in
version 3.4.9-3+deb9u1.

We recommend that you upgrade your zookeeper packages.
